The Bohlender Stirrer Rotor Crescent Shaped PTFE, 350 x 8 mm is designed for laboratory applications requiring efficient stirring and exceptional chemical resistance. Constructed from high-quality PTFE, this rotor ensures durability and compatibility with a wide range of chemicals.

It has a length of 350 mm and a diameter of 8 mm, and is supplied under manufacturer part number C 376-02.
It is made from PTFE (Polytetrafluoroethylene). It also offers resistant to acids, bases, and solvents, crescent shape for optimized stirring efficiency and high resistance to wear and tear.
